The Rosicrucians teach that there are Seven Cosmic Principles present and operating throughout the Cosmos, and extending even to its smallest activities. The seventh cosmic principle is called: The Principle of Sex.
The Principle of Sex manifests in the universal presence of sex distinction and activity which is apparent in all the manifested world, from its highest to its lowest manifestations. The spirit of this principle was expressed in the ancient occult axiom: “Sex is omnipresent and all-pervasive in the universe. All creation is generation, and all generation proceeds from Sex.”
All deep students of occultism, and many students of modern science, perceive the truth of the Rosicrucian
ancient doctrine that Sex is all-pervasive, all-present, and is the cause of all creation, for creation always results from generation, and generation proceeds from sex-activity. There is Sex manifested in everything—the masculine and feminine principles are ever at work in the universe. This not only on the physical plane of being, but also on the mental and spiritual planes of being. On the physical plane Sex manifests physical generation; on the mental plane it manifests mental generation; and on the spiritual plane it manifests spiritual generation. Passing on to the Plane of Mind, we find that many of the discoveries of modern psychology tend to verify the Rosicrucian theory also. Modern psychologists are devoting much time and space to their presentations of the various theories and discussions of that “other mind” which they variously call the “subjective mind,” the “subconscious mind,” the
[paragraph continues] “subliminal mind,” etc., etc. In all of their theories, however, one point stands out prominently, i.e., the point that this “other mind” is subject to stimulating influences from the “conscious” or “objective” mind, and after being so subjected to the influence of stimulus of the latter the “other mind” becomes fertile and produces a wealth of ideas, thoughts, and actions. But so far none of the psychologists have even attempted to explain the nature of the influence or stimulus of the one mind upon the other. And here is where the Rosicrucian teachings are much needed, for the Rosicrucian recognizes and realizes at once the fact that the “other mind” is feminine, and the stimulating mind is masculine, and that the process is clearly one of fertilization followed by mental conception and generation.
So clear is the analogy that one has but to have his attention directed toward it to realize its truth and its proper application to the case before us. It is so clear that one, on learning it, cannot see why the promulgators of the “dual-mind” theories, and their commentators, can have failed to perceive the secret underlying the phenomena discovered by them and embodied in their various theories. Thompson J. Hudson, in his book “The Law of Psychic Phenomena,” in which in 1893 he announced his celebrated theory of “the dual mind,” came near to perceiving the secret hidden in the teaching of the ancient occultists, but his prejudices caused him to pass it by. In his statement, at the beginning of his second chapter of said book, he says: “The mystic jargon of the Hermetic philosophers discloses the same general idea,” i.e., the general idea of the duality of mind, but he failed to follow up the promising lead, and thus lost the opportunity to complete
his discovery—or rediscovery, for the duality of the mind’s activities has been known to occultists for ages.
